The Strait of Hormuz handles 20% of global oil consumption. A disruption there—whether by mines, drones, or cyberattacks—has historically been priced as a binary black swan: blockade or no blockade. But the recent Crypto Briefing analysis on "The Hormuz Reconstruction" suggests a paradigm shift. The market is moving from "will it happen?" to "how long will it last?" This is the signature of a chronic risk environment, not a short-term shock.
